Why These Are the Top Home Solar Contractors in Stella

** The home solar market for residents of Stella, NC, is served by reputable regional companies rather than purely local installers, due to Stella's small, unincorporated status. The competition is moderate but features several high-quality, long-standing providers from nearby hubs like Morehead City, Wilmington, and the Triangle area who are familiar with the specific needs of the coastal environment, including corrosion resistance and weather resilience. The average quality of these top-tier providers is very high, as evidenced by their exceptional ratings and professional certifications. Typical pricing for a residential system in this region is competitive with national averages, generally ranging from **$2.50 to $3.50 per watt** before applying the 30% federal tax credit. These companies are well-versed in local net metering policies and state incentives, making solar a viable and increasingly popular option for Carteret County homeowners seeking energy independence and reduced utility costs.

Frequently Asked Questions About Home Solar in Stella

Get answers to common questions about home solar services in Stella, North Carolina.

1What is the average cost of a home solar system in Stella, NC, and are there any local incentives?

For a typical home in Stella, a solar panel system costs between $15,000 and $25,000 before incentives, depending on system size and home energy usage. In addition to the 30% federal tax credit, North Carolina offers specific benefits like Duke Energy's net metering program, which credits you for excess power sent to the grid. There are no additional county-level incentives in Carteret County, but the state's property tax abatement means your home value increases from solar won't raise your property taxes.

2How does Stella's coastal climate and hurricane season affect solar panel installation and durability?

Stella's coastal environment requires solar installers to use corrosion-resistant hardware and secure mounting systems rated for high-wind zones (often up to 160 mph) to withstand tropical storms and hurricanes. While summer sun is excellent for production, occasional salt spray means panels should be cleaned periodically for optimal efficiency. Reputable local installers are experienced with these specific building code and weatherization requirements for Carteret County.

3How long does the entire process take from signing a contract to turning the system on in Stella?

From permit to power-on, the process typically takes 2 to 4 months in Stella. This timeline includes Carteret County's permit review, Duke Energy's interconnection agreement, and the physical installation. Seasonal factors can influence this; scheduling installation in late winter or early spring can sometimes be faster than during the busy summer period when demand is higher.

4What should I look for when choosing a solar provider serving Stella, NC?

Prioritize providers with extensive local experience in Carteret County, as they will be familiar with specific permitting officials, Duke Energy's interconnection team, and regional weather challenges. Always verify they are properly licensed (North Carolina Electrical Contractor license) and insured, and ask for references from recent installations in nearby communities like Beaufort or Morehead City to assess their work quality and customer service.

5Will solar panels work effectively during Stella's cloudy or rainy days and in the winter?

Yes, modern solar panels will still produce energy on cloudy days, though at a reduced output. Stella receives ample annual sunlight, making solar highly viable. Winter production is generally lower due to shorter days, but cooler temperatures actually improve panel efficiency, and clearer winter skies can lead to strong daily production. Your system is designed based on your annual usage, factoring in these seasonal variations to meet your yearly energy needs.
